Train crashes on the set of 'Midnight Rider', killed one

Image

Press Trust of India Los Angeles
One crew member working for the Gregg Allman biopic "Midnight Rider" was killed and seven others were injured when a train crashed into the set while they were shooting a dream sequence on the railroad.

27-year-old Sarah Elizabeth Jones, a second camera assistant, was identified as the victim killed in the accident, reported Ace Showbiz.

Director Randall Miller himself fell on the tracks but he was pulled to safety by a photographer. Others who were injured were treated at a hospital.

"All of us on the production team are devastated by the tragic accident that happened today. Our thoughts and prayers are with the family of our crew member," a representative for the movie production said in a statement.
 

Eliza Dushku, one of the stars in the film, tweeted, "Devastated by the news of the tragedy on our Allman Biopic. Prayers to the crew/families & spirit/soul of the life that was lost."

Open Road, the studio behind the biopic, refused to comment on how the accident might affect the movie's future. Gregg Allman serves as a producer, William Hurt is cast to play the Allman Brothers member, and The All-American Rejects rocker Tyson Ritter is tapped as the musician in his younger years.
